US Manufacturing PMI inched up to 47.7% in February

The February Manufacturing PMI in the United States of America has registered 47.7 per cent, 0.3 percentage points higher than the 47.4 per cent recorded in January, according to the nation's supply executives in the latest Manufacturing Institute for Supply Management (ISM) Report On Business.

Eurozone manufacturing PMI at 48.5 in February

The euro area manufacturing purchasing managers’ index (PMI) stood at 48.5 in February, falling slightly from 48.8 in January, while the manufacturing output index nudged above the neutral mark to reach 50.1, up from 48.9 in January.
